socket server 如何断开tcp连接(25分)

  • 主题发起人 主题发起人 m4a3
  • 开始时间 开始时间
M

m4a3

Unregistered / Unconfirmed
GUEST, unregistred user!
用socket server连接
有的时候客户端退出后在socketserver的user选项卡还有很多客户端挂在那里,导致占用的带宽不会释放,如果我的客户端很多,网络就会阻塞,在强行关闭后用netstat -an 的确看到有很多没有断开的tcp连接。请问如何才能断开这些连接。
 
在你的应用程序退出之前,你可以关闭你的客户连接,但是,你的描述好象有点问题
 
断不开的.
 
大家继续啊。我也遇到同样的问题。我是想在客户端断开连接时。socket可以free掉这个连接,不再占用资源。
 
有socket id的话,就用 CloseSocket 断调.
断不开就是服务器问题了,改用完成端口吧.
 
socket.close
 
或者断开之前,进行“心跳”通讯。
断开之后,客户端发断开的消息。
 
后退
顶部